Output ef3bf32fe5e5e3104f62c8ceb8bc24d6168977a9889ebc46fd9c00d454b9302b:0

value
12900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5d23577443d26aabf38f1b89551a1606678aaebbeef4745430738123448eb4b
address
tb1puhfr2a6y85n240ec7xuf25dpvpn832hthmh5w32rquupydzgad9sryp35n
transaction
ef3bf32fe5e5e3104f62c8ceb8bc24d6168977a9889ebc46fd9c00d454b9302b
confirmations
27826
spent
true